Jeffery Hall, Jr. is an accomplished educator, mentor, and nonprofit leader with a strong academic background and a passion for student success. He earned a Bachelor of Arts in International Relations with a minor in Communication Studies and a Master’s in International Business from Florida International University. Additionally, he holds a Master of Arts in International Studies from the University of Oregon and a Master of Science in Finance from Colorado State University.

With nearly a decade of experience in higher education, Jeffery has held key roles in student support and academic success. From 2015 to 2018, he served as an Academic Advisor and Retention Program Coordinator at the University of Oregon. He now works as the Coordinator for the Multicultural Center at Portland Community College, where he continues to advocate for student development and educational equity.

Jeffery co-founded Go Educate, Inc. in 2006 during his senior year of high school, aiming to help his friends and teammates secure college scholarships. Since 2016, the organization has helped over 150 student-athletes earn scholarships to colleges worldwide, providing guidance and mentorship to future collegiate athletes.
